The Power 46BL is designed to deliver clean, quiet, high performance power for .40-46 glow engine size sport and scale airplanes weighing four to seven pounds (1.8-3.2 Kg) 25-40 size 3D airplanes up to five pounds (2.2kg) or models requiring up to 800 watts of power. This outrunner is constructed from top quality materials, with a hardened steel shaft, the only wearing parts in the system are the bearings, and these have been rated for hundreds of hours of usage. Silicone covered wire with gold connectors minimise resistance ensuring that there is maximum current flow to optimise performance, making this motor a perfect match for Hangar 9's 40 size trainers Alpha 40 HAN2450, Arrow 40 HAN2625 and warbirds like the T34 Mentor HAN 2425 and a great match for sport planes like the Ultra- Stick40 HAN1675 or HAN1690 and smaller sport planes like the Twist 40 HAN 2650. The motor may be fitted behind the firewall, or with the addition of the aluminium radial mount (supplied) it can be mounted in front of the firewall; this is very useful in glow engine to electric motor conversions. Due to the ease of mounting, the motor may also be used in many other models of similar weight or size. Specification: Diameter: 2 inch (50mm) Case length: 2.15 inch (55mm) Weight: 10oz (290g) KV: 670 rpm per volt Shaft diameter: .24inch (6mm) Continuous current: 40Amp Maximum burst current: 55Amp 30 seconds Controller: 60Amp brushless required Prop: 12x8 to14x10 Cells: 12-16 Ni-Mh/Ni-cd or 4-5 Li-Po
